📜 DOJO CODE OF CONDUCT

At Chinook Kendo Dojo, we uphold traditional Kendo values of discipline, respect, and self-improvement. All members are expected to follow the Code of Conduct to ensure a safe, focused, and welcoming environment.

🔹 1. Show Respect

Always bow when entering and exiting the dojo. Respect your instructors, fellow students, and the space we train in.

🔹 2. Be Punctual

Arrive on time and be prepared. If you’re late, wait respectfully for permission before joining class.

🔹 3. Practice Cleanliness

Maintain clean uniforms, gear, and personal hygiene. Keep nails trimmed and avoid wearing jewelry during practice.

🔹 4. Train with Focus

Follow all instructions carefully and practice with sincerity. Avoid casual chatter and distractions during class.

🔹 5. Support One Another

Foster a positive learning environment. Encourage others, especially beginners. We grow together.

🔹 6. Prioritize Safety

Use equipment properly, communicate with your partner, and report any injuries or concerns immediately to the instructor.

🔹 7. Maintain the Dojo

Help keep the training space clean and organized. All members share responsibility.
